2017 CLD 246

MUHAMM AD AYUB vs JUDGE BANKING COURT GUJRANWALA and others

Citation2017 CLD 246
CourtLahore High Court
Case No.W. P. No, 37827 of 2016
Date2016-12-01
Judge(s)Shahid Karim, Jawad Hassan
ResultPetition Dismissed

ORDER

' Through this constitutional petition, the Petitioner has called in question interim order dated 31.10.2016 passed by Respondent No,1 Judge Banking Court-I, Gujranwala, whereby Court Auctioneer was directed to conduct auction proceedings accordingly.

2. The learned counsel for the Petitioner states that the Respondent No,2, instituted a suit on 06.08.2013 for recovery of Rs,26,18,949/- along with costs and costs of funds against the Petitioner and the Respondents Nos.3 to 6. Respondent No,5/defendant No,3 filed application for leave to defend and the Respondent No,2/Plaintiff Bank also filed reply thereto. However, the Petitioner, Respondents Nos.3, 4 and 6/defendants Nos.1, 2, 3 and 5 neither appeared nor filed any application for leave to defend the suit under section 10 of the Financial Institutions (Recovery of Finances)

Ordinance, 2001 (F.I.O., 2001), therefore, ex parte proceedings were initiated against them. The said suit was decreed by the Banking Court on 06.06.2016 against the Petitioner jointly and severally with costs and costs of funds as per section 3 of the F.I.O., 2001. Thereafter, the petitioner, filed an application for setting aside of ex parte Judgment and Decree on 04.10.2016 in which the Judge directed the Court Auctioneer vide order dated 31.10.2016 to auction the mortgaged property accordingly and adjourned the case to 21.12.2016. The Petitioner feeling aggrieved of the said order has filed this petition.

3. Arguments heard and record perused.

4. The impugned order has been examined by us and we have noticed that in the impugned order the Banking Court has not passed any final or interim order because in this order, the Banking Court, has only directed for the reply, and for the auction of the property to the Court Auctioneer.

Hence, the application of the petitioner is still pending in which reply is yet to be filed. Since, in the impugned order, the Banking Court has not decided the /is in hand, therefore, we do not interfere in the matter and direct the Banking Court to decide the application pending before it within two weeks from the receipt of copy of this order. Writ petition being not maintainable is dismissed.
